Description

The large barn located to the southeast of Sundridge Place dates back to the 16th century and is constructed of galleted coursed rubble with red brick detailing around the first-floor loading doors and ground floor openings. The barn features a wide, four-centred arch in two planes, along with two smaller openings that have elliptical arches. On the north side, there are three slit windows and two later small openings. The barn has a high-pitched tiled roof. Inside, there is a former oast house built into the west end, with a roof structure consisting of tie beams, queen posts, and collar beams, along with purlins at two levels and wind braces. Adjoining the barn is a one-storey range of outbuildings that extends south from the east end of the barn, constructed with similar stonework and a tiled roof, and featuring three casement windows. The barn, Sundridge Place, and the outbuildings together form a cohesive group.
